- The distance between Eilat, Israel and Albenga, Italy is approximately 2,861 km or 1,778 mi.
- To reach Eilat in this distance one would set out from Albenga bearing 115.3° or ESE and follow the great circles arc to approach Eilat bearing 131.6° or SE .
- Eilat has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Albenga has a Mediterranean hot climate (Csa).
- Eilat is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Albenga is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
- The annual average temperature is 10.8 °C (19.5°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 1.1 °C (2°F) more in Eilat.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 846.8 mm (33.3 in) less which is equivalent to 846.8 l/m² (20.78 US gal/ft²) or 8,468,000 l/ha (905,285 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 14.4° higher in Eilat than in Albenga.
- Relative humidity levels are 45.2%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 4.1°C (7.3°F) lower.
